Avila University vs. Peru State College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Avila University or Peru State College?

  • Avila University is 571.4% more expensive to attend than Peru State College for in-state tuition ($38,672.00 vs. $5,760.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 571.4% higher at Avila University than Peru State College ($38,672.00 vs. $5,760.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Peru State College than Avila University ($11,855 vs. $17,482)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Avila University are 10.5% lower than costs at Peru State College ($9,065 vs. $10,016)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Avila University than Peru State College (100% vs. 98%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Avila University students is 70.7% larger than aid received Peru State College ($15,302 vs. $8,964)

Avila University vs. Peru State College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Avila University or Peru State College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Peru State College and Avila University.

  • The graduation rate at Avila University is higher than Peru State College (42% vs. 26%)
  • Graduates from Avila University earn on average $7,100 more per year than Peru State College graduates after ten years. ($45,100 vs. $38,000)
  • Peru State College students graduate with a $5,025 lower median federal student loan debt than Avila University graduates. ($20,975 vs. $26,000)
  • Peru State College graduates are paying $52 less per month on federal student loans than Avila University graduates. ($216 vs. $268)
  • More Avila University gra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Peru State College students, three years after graduation. (59% vs. 55%)
